Why is my makeup doing this? by Ok_Salad_7865 in MakeupAddiction

[–]Purple5690 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Obviously you want to do your makeup right after washing your face and moisturizing. I use a primer, use a damp beauty sponge for foundation, and then spray a setting spray. Then I powder my t zone with a translucent or loose powder. This after finding out using my hands or a brush dug foundation into my pores. For dry areas I suggest dabbing extra moisturizer to sit in the skin for a bit.
